Exploring the Rich Aroma of Black Garlic
Black garlic, a culinary marvel transformed from humble white garlic through a unique fermentation process, offers a complexity of flavor that transcends its pungent relative. Its color deepens to an almost black hue as it matures, and its texture becomes soft and syrupy, akin to balsamic vinegar. This transformation not only alters the appearance but also unlocks a trove of savory tendencies. The flavor is rich and mellow, with hints of molasses, sweetness, and even a subtle fruitiness, making it incredibly versatile in both sweet and savory dishes.
- Try incorporating black garlic into sauces for meats or vegetables.
- Add it to soups for a depth of flavor that will leave you wanting more.
- Even use it as a topping for toasts for a unique and delicious bite.

Health Benefits of Black Garlic: A Culinary Gem
Black garlic is known for its unique flavor and aroma, but also, it offers an impressive array of health benefits. This culinary delight is produced through a process that transforms regular garlic into a soft, sweet and savory |tangy and mellow| complex and rich treat.
One of the most notable benefits of black garlic is its protective properties. It is packed with flavonoids that fight against free radicals, protecting your cells from damage and possibly reduce the risk of chronic diseases.
Additionally, black garlic has been shown to its impacts on blood pressure and cholesterol levels, making it a valuable heart-healthy choice. Additionally, it may also support the immune system and promote digestion.
